What is Select Water Solutions's return on invested capital?
Select Water Solutions (WTTR) reported return on invested capital of 2.8% in Q1 2026.
How has Select Water Solutions's return on invested capital changed year-over-year?
Select Water Solutions's return on invested capital decreased by 41.4% year-over-year, from 4.7% to 2.8%.

What does return on invested capital mean?
Net operating profit after tax (operating income taxed at the effective rate) divided by average invested capital (debt plus equity minus cash). Measures the after-tax return on all capital put to work in the business, independent of capital structure.
